From humble beginnings in Castle Bromwich, Birmingham, Bookerfinch were formed in the spring of 1999. The band comprised twin brothers Paul & Mark Smallwood ,along with ‘baby’ brother Pete  and there adopted soul brother Darren ‘Ramsey’ Humphries.

 Paul Smallwood-Guitars&Vocals

Mark Smallwood-Drums

Pete Smallwood-Keyboards, Vocals & Percussion

Darren Humphries-Bass, Keyboards& Vocals

  After a couple of low-key gigs, the band was soon playing alongside established acts like The Doves. They had discovered a sound all of there own blending three part harmonies and their trademark raw acoustic edge.

 Following a sustained period of writing new material through 2001, they emerged stronger than ever with a set of new songs. This set of inspired melodies and driving rhythms was unleashed on an ecstatic public in Sheffield & at Birminghams Academy before being  beamed around the world on a  live webcast for onlinetv at a packed gig in London.

 'Bookerfinch' put in a strong set of harmony rich pop. Their song
arrangements are a cut above the rest. Reflections of the 'Small Faces' with
the vocal harmony style of 'Crosby Stills Nash and Young'.

(12Bar Club London May2001). 

After being chosen from hundreds of unsigned bands to appear on the opening programme of ITV’s music show “The Base” hosted by Emma B, the band went on to be voted ‘band of the series’ and were profiled on the final show.
